简介
SQL Server Compact 3.5 Service Pack 2 的累积更新 2 包含自 SQL Server Compact 3.5 Service Pack 2 发布以来修复的Microsoft SQL Server Compact 3.5 问题的修补程序。
请注意,累积更新包的此版本也称为内部版本 3.5.8082.00。
建议先测试修补程序,然后再将其部署到生产环境中。 由于生成是累积的,因此每个新修补程序版本都包含所有修补程序和上一SQL Server Compact 3.5 修复版本中包含的所有安全修补程序。 建议考虑应用包含此修补程序的最新修复版本。
有关累积更新包的重要说明
-
此累积更新包仅针对 32 位和 64 位桌面版本的 SQL Server Compact 3.5 Service Pack 2 发布。 如果想要为设备平台提供其中一个修补程序,请联系 Microsoft 客户服务和支持部门。 有关 Microsoft 客户服务和支持人员电话号码的完整列表或创建单独的服务请求,请访问以下 Microsoft 网站:
http://support.microsoft.com/contactus/?ws=support
更多信息
如何获取 SQL Server Compact 3.5 Service Pack 2 的累积更新 2
Microsoft 现在提供了支持的累积更新包。 但是,此更新包旨在仅更正本文中所述的问题。 仅将此累积更新包应用于遇到这些问题的计算机。 此累积更新包可能会收到其他测试。 因此,如果未受到任何这些问题的严重影响,建议等待下一个 SQL Server Compact包含此累积更新包中的修补程序的 3.5 服务包。
如果累积更新包可供下载,则会在本知识库文章顶部查看“可用修补程序下载”部分。 如果未显示此部分,请联系 Microsoft 客户服务和支持部门以获取累积更新包。
请注意,如果出现其他问题或需要进行任何故障排除,可能需要创建单独的服务请求。 通常的支持成本将适用于其他支持问题和不符合此累积更新包条件的问题。 有关 Microsoft 客户服务和支持人员电话号码的完整列表或创建单独的服务请求,请访问以下 Microsoft 网站:
http://support.microsoft.com/contactus/?ws=support
讨论这些修补程序的 Microsoft 知识库文章将在可用时发布。
有关SQL Server bug 的详细信息,请单击以下文章编号以查看 Microsoft 知识库中的文章:
VSTS 错误号 |
知识库文章编号 |
说明 |
455582 |
修复:当两个事务尝试对包含 TABLOCK 锁定提示或 XLOCK 锁定提示的表执行 DML 操作时,将发生死锁 |
|
534043 |
2300599 |
修复:使用 SQL Server Compact 3.5 Service Pack 2 时发生堆损坏 |
累积更新程序包信息
先决条件
安装此累积更新没有先决条件。
重启信息
应用此累积更新后,可能需要重新启动计算机。
注册表信息
若要使用此包中的修补程序之一,无需对注册表进行任何更改。
文件信息
此累积更新包的英语版本具有下表中列出的文件属性 (或更高版本的文件属性) 。 这些文件的日期和时间以协调世界时 (UTC) 格式列出。 在查看文件信息时,文件时间将转换为本地时间。 若要查找 UTC 与本地时间之间的差异,请使用
时区
日期和时间
中的
选项卡
控制面板中的项。
对于所有支持的 32 位版本的 SQL Server Compact 3.5 Service Pack 2
File name |
文件版本 |
文件大小 |
日期 |
Time |
Platform |
---|---|---|---|---|---|
System.data.sqlserverce.dll |
3.5.8082.0 |
296,816 |
2010 年 7 月 30 日 |
15:27 |
x86 |
Entitypub.config |
暂缺 |
565 |
2010 年 7 月 30 日 |
1,409 |
暂缺 |
Policy.3.5.system.data.sqlserverce.dll |
3.5.8082.0 |
10,096 |
2010 年 7 月 30 日 |
15:27 |
x86 |
Policy.3.5.system.data.sqlserverce.entity.dll |
3.5.8082.0 |
10,096 |
2010 年 7 月 30 日 |
15:27 |
x86 |
Publisher.config |
暂缺 |
558 |
2010 年 7 月 30 日 |
1,409 |
暂缺 |
System.data.sqlserverce.dll |
3.5.8082.0 |
296,816 |
2010 年 7 月 30 日 |
15:27 |
x86 |
System.data.sqlserverce.entity.dll |
3.5.8082.0 |
231,280 |
2010 年 7 月 30 日 |
15:27 |
x86 |
Sqlceca35.dll |
3.5.8082.0 |
342,384 |
2010 年 7 月 30 日 |
1,526 |
x86 |
Sqlcecompact35.dll |
3.5.8082.0 |
83,312 |
2010 年 7 月 30 日 |
1,526 |
x86 |
Sqlceer35en.dll |
3.5.8082.0 |
147,312 |
2010 年 7 月 30 日 |
1,526 |
x86 |
Sqlceme35.dll |
3.5.8082.0 |
63,344 |
2010 年 7 月 30 日 |
1,526 |
x86 |
Sqlceoledb35.dll |
3.5.8082.0 |
169,328 |
2010 年 7 月 30 日 |
1,526 |
x86 |
Sqlceqp35.dll |
3.5.8082.0 |
640,880 |
2010 年 7 月 30 日 |
1,526 |
x86 |
Sqlcese35.dll |
3.5.8082.0 |
361,840 |
2010 年 7 月 30 日 |
1,526 |
x86 |
System.data.sqlserverce.dll |
3.5.8082.0 |
296,816 |
2010 年 7 月 30 日 |
1,528 |
x86 |
Microsoft.synchronization.data.dll |
1.0.1208.0 |
115,744 |
2010 年 7 月 30 日 |
07:27 |
x86 |
Microsoft.synchronization.data.server.dll |
1.0.1208.0 |
115,744 |
2010 年 7 月 30 日 |
07:27 |
x86 |
Microsoft.synchronization.data.sqlserverce.dll |
3.5.8082.0 |
92,016 |
2010 年 7 月 30 日 |
15:27 |
x86 |
Microsoft.synchronization.data.dll |
1.0.1208.0 |
115,744 |
2010 年 7 月 30 日 |
07:27 |
x86 |
Microsoft.synchronization.data.server.dll |
1.0.1208.0 |
115,744 |
2010 年 7 月 30 日 |
07:27 |
x86 |
Microsoft.synchronization.data.sqlserverce.dll |
3.5.8082.0 |
92,016 |
2010 年 7 月 30 日 |
15:27 |
x86 |
对于所有支持的 64 位版本的 SQL Server Compact 3.5 Service Pack 2
File name |
文件版本 |
文件大小 |
日期 |
Time |
Platform |
---|---|---|---|---|---|
System.data.sqlserverce.dll |
3.5.8082.0 |
296,816 |
2010 年 7 月 30 日 |
15:11 |
x86 |
System.data.sqlserverce.dll |
3.5.8082.0 |
296,816 |
2010 年 7 月 30 日 |
15:11 |
x86 |
System.data.sqlserverce.entity.dll |
3.5.8082.0 |
231,280 |
2010 年 7 月 30 日 |
15:11 |
x86 |
Sqlceca35.dll |
3.5.8082.0 |
573,296 |
2010 年 7 月 30 日 |
15:10 |
x64 |
Sqlcecompact35.dll |
3.5.8082.0 |
117,616 |
2010 年 7 月 30 日 |
15:10 |
x64 |
Sqlceer35en.dll |
3.5.8082.0 |
147,824 |
2010 年 7 月 30 日 |
15:10 |
x64 |
Sqlceme35.dll |
3.5.8082.0 |
89,456 |
2010 年 7 月 30 日 |
15:10 |
x64 |
Sqlceoledb35.dll |
3.5.8082.0 |
257,392 |
2010 年 7 月 30 日 |
15:10 |
x64 |
Sqlceqp35.dll |
3.5.8082.0 |
1,131,376 |
2010 年 7 月 30 日 |
15:10 |
x64 |
Sqlcese35.dll |
3.5.8082.0 |
670,576 |
2010 年 7 月 30 日 |
15:10 |
x64 |
Microsoft.synchronization.data.dll |
1.0.1208.0 |
115,744 |
2010 年 7 月 30 日 |
07:27 |
x86 |
Microsoft.synchronization.data.server.dll |
1.0.1208.0 |
115,744 |
2010 年 7 月 30 日 |
07:27 |
x86 |
Microsoft.synchronization.data.sqlserverce.dll |
3.5.8082.0 |
92,016 |
2010 年 7 月 30 日 |
15:11 |
x86 |
Microsoft.synchronization.data.dll |
1.0.1208.0 |
115,744 |
2010 年 7 月 30 日 |
07:27 |
x86 |
Microsoft.synchronization.data.server.dll |
1.0.1208.0 |
115,744 |
2010 年 7 月 30 日 |
07:27 |
x86 |
Microsoft.synchronization.data.sqlserverce.dll |
3.5.8082.0 |
92,016 |
2010 年 7 月 30 日 |
15:11 |
x86 |
如何安装累积更新包
若要安装累积更新包,请执行以下步骤:
-
下载并找到SSCERuntime-ENU.exe文件。
-
双击SSCERuntime-ENU.exe文件以启动提取过程。
-
在SQL Server Compact 3.5 SP2 自提取器对话框中,指定包含提取文件的文件夹,然后单击“确定”。
-
移动到在步骤 3 中设置的提取文件夹。
-
双击SSCERuntime_x86-ENU.msi文件或SSCERuntime_x64-ENU.msi文件,然后按照安装说明操作。
在 64 位计算机上,安装 32 位和 64 位版本的 SQL Server Compact 3.5 SP2 CU1 MSI 文件。 如果 MSI 文件的 32 位版本安装在 64 位计算机上,现有的 SQL Server Compact 3.5 应用程序可能会失败。 开发人员应将 32 位和 64 位 MSI 文件与应用程序一起附加,并在 64 位计算机上安装。
有关详细信息,请参阅 Microsoft 知识库 (KB) 文章974247 或与 MSI 文件一起提取的Install.txt文件。
如何卸载累积更新包
若要卸载累积更新包,请执行以下步骤:
-
在控制面板中
,打开“添加或删除程序”
项目。
请注意,如果使用 Windows 7,请在控制面板中打开“程序和功能”项。 -
查找对应于“Microsoft SQL Server Compact 3.5 SP2 ENU”和“Microsoft SQL Server Compact 3.5 SP2 X64 ENU”的条目。 然后,右键单击其中的每一个,然后选择“卸载”以卸载累积更新。
由于SQL Server Compact累积更新安装整个产品,因此步骤 2 也将卸载 SQL Server Compact 3.5。 如果要再次安装 SQL Server Compact 3.5 SP2,则必须再安装一次 MSI 文件。 可以在以下 URL:
http://www.microsoft.com/download/details.aspx?displaylang=en&FamilyID=e497988a-c93a-404c-b161-3a0b323dce24 中下载 MSI 文件
参考
有关软件更新术语的更多信息,请单击下面的文章编号以查看 Microsoft 知识库中的相应文章: